Heim > Artikel > Backend-Entwicklung > Über allgemeine Funktionen der PHP-Steuerung des Linux-Servers
Dieser Artikel stellt hauptsächlich die allgemeinen Funktionen zur Steuerung von Linux-Servern mit PHP vor. Jetzt kann ich ihn mit allen teilen, die ihn benötigen.
Der Server-Host ist CentOS Zeit Neustart und Herunterfahren müssen über den Client verbunden werden. Ich möchte fragen, ob das Herunterfahren und Neustarten des Systems über die PHP-Seite realisiert werden kann.
Es gibt eine Systemmethode in PHP, die aufgerufen werden kann Systembefehle.
Erstellen Sie zunächst ein Skript (z. B. /root/reboot_server.sh) für den Neustart.
#!/bin/bash reboot
Gib ihm die Erlaubnis 4755
chown root:root /root/reboot_server.sh
chmod 4755 /root/reboot_server.sh
chmod 4777 /sbin/reboot
Versuchen Sie in PHP den folgenden Aufruf durchzuführen:
<?php system("/root/reboot_server.sh"); ?>
Andere Funktionen sind ähnlich! Installieren Sie selbst eine virtuelle Maschine und spielen Sie! Legen Sie nicht wirklich auf.
Das Obige ist der gesamte Inhalt dieses Artikels. Ich hoffe, dass er für das Lernen aller hilfreich ist. Weitere verwandte Inhalte finden Sie auf der chinesischen PHP-Website.
Verwandte Empfehlungen:
So lösen Sie das Problem des PHP-Diensts für geplantes Senden
Das obige ist der detaillierte Inhalt vonÜber allgemeine Funktionen der PHP-Steuerung des Linux-Servers.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!